Nice idea poorly executed.
This book was a nice attempt to integrate Montessori method with Arabic however several things made it far away from the Montessori concept.It is far too colourful and overstimulating visually, this makes it very difficult to use this book as a main source however it could be used to supplement an Arabic curriculum that is more visually appropriate for children.The book is cluttered and poorly organised. There is page after page of activities for children without isolating particular concepts in a clear and concise manner. I wish the author had used an editor who would’ve given more clearer idea on how to deliver her message.
